"A healthy lifestyle starts with healthy food. With America in the midst of a heartening food revolution, it has never been more important to carefully evaluate what you and your family eat. In What to Eat Now, the editors of TIME magazine highlight the ways in which good food will not only change your life today but will transform your health and help you live longer, happier and better. In this concise guide, you'll find: The 31 healthiest foods of all time - The guide to end all guides. These are the healthiest foods for you, staples that you should always have in your pantry. Discover why and how to use them in your everyday cooking; Myths versus Facts - Why frozen fruits and vegetables can be as wholesome as fresh, and how you can maximize their flavor and nutritional value. Eggs, coffee and chocolate are good for you, and why; Healthy Substitutions - Ways to swap easy-to-find and affordable foods for some that might not be so good for you. Nonfat Greek yogurt is not just for breakfast, bananas can be used for more than bread, applesauce isn't just for kids, and how to incorporate more whole-wheat flour into your life. The ogranic food movement - High-priced fad, or in fact good for you? It might cost you a little bit more or be a bit harder to find, but that doesn't mean it isn't worth the trouble. Here's why. Including some of our favorite recipes from Cooking Light magazine, What to Eat Now is the essential companion to help you navigate the ever-changing worlds of food and nutrition without sacrificing taste, variety and flavor." - from the rear outer cover.

First established in response to the need for live drama in rural areas, Mermaid Theatre - based in Windsor, Nova Scotia - swiftly rose to international acclaim. Author Alice Walsh uses Mermaid's productions to tell the story of the company's evolution in the history of Canadian theatre.
